Transaction 366088ba3575455a8f4cc260a6fb75f95f914639866e2e9b62cc6fd596bc5254
1 Input
1 Output
-
366088ba3575455a8f4cc260a6fb75f95f914639866e2e9b62cc6fd596bc5254:0
- value
- 168789
- script pubkey
- OP_0 OP_PUSHBYTES_20 87cc3d83bd0a7e09e61f42e4cf82e82224332e0b
- address
- bc1qslxrmqaapflqneslgtjvlqhgygjrxtst29j9pj